Techradar.com have posted their review of LG’s first android phone, the InTouch Max GW620, awarding it 4 out of 5 stars!
The review states “LG has clearly thought about what users want from a phone like this”, listing the easy to use slide out QWERTY keyboard, high quality 5.0 mega-pixel camera, effective social networking overlay and it’s reasonable price as highlights.
Their main complaint with the phone is the use of the S-class UI (user interface) system, which the reviewer personally struggled with, but also conceded that it can be turned off according to preference.
The review concludes by describing the GW620 as “a real case of how to make Android work without over-complicating things” echoing the President and CEO of LG Electronics Mobile Communications Company, Dr. Skott Ahn’s, belief that the phone will “appeal to first-time smartphone customers by offering a new and different kind of user experience”.
The android phone allows users to access and download apps from the android market place ranging from the fun; NES emulator, virtual keepy uppy and a lyrics search engine to figure out what that song you can’t get out of your head is, through to the serious; a free dictionary, weather reports and even an ovulation checker!
